In mass communication, media are the communication outlets or tools used to store and deliver information or data. The term refers to components of the mass media communications industry, such as print media, publishing, the news media, photography, cinema, broadcasting, digital media, and advertising.
Information


Consolidation

Concentration of media ownership (also known as media consolidation or media convergence) is a process whereby progressively fewer individuals or organizations control increasing shares of the mass media.

What is media in a essay?
Media refers to the way in which information is communicated. It can be through print media, such as newspapers and books, or through electronic media, such as television and the Internet. Media plays an important role in society, as it helps to inform the public about what is happening in the world.

Why is media important?
Media is important because it allows us to connect with each other and share information. It also allows us to access a wide range of information and perspectives.
What is media topic?
These can include the history and evolution of various media forms, the impact of media on society, the role of media in democracy, and the role of media in promoting globalisation. Additionally, media topics can also focus on specific media industries, such as the film industry, the music industry, or the video game industry.
